9 soldiers killed, 1 injured as Indian Army vehicle falls into gorge in Ladakh

An army truck fell into a river in Ladakh region on Saturday. In this accident, 9 Army jawans were killed, while another jawan was injured. Officials said the accident reportedly took place on Saturday afternoon at Kiari in Nyoma area, 150 km from Leh.

A total of 10 personnel were on board the vehicle

An army official said that the vehicle fell into the valley between 5:45 and 6:00 pm, 7 km before Kyari. He said, ‘An ALS vehicle which was going as part of a convoy from Leh to Nyoma fell into the valley around 7 km before Kyari around 5:45-6:00 pm. There were 10 personnel in the vehicle, out of which 9 died and one was injured. The injured personnel have been taken to hospital.’

‘I am saddened by the death of army soldiers’

Defense Minister Rajnath Singh has expressed grief over the death of army personnel in an accident in Ladakh. He said, ‘I am saddened by the death of Indian Army jawans near Leh in Ladakh. We will never forget his exemplary service to our nation. My condolences go out to the bereaved families. The injured personnel have been shifted to the field hospital. I pray for his speedy recovery.’
